Global Defense and Defense Technology Government Relations, Senior Manager
The Opportunity:
Booz Allen is seeking a Government Relations Sector Leader supporting our Global Defense business and Defense Technology portfolio. The individual will be the external spokesperson and internal proponent of a multi-year government relations strategy to help grow the company's Global Defense business by achieving measurable outcomes and building relationships with key stakeholders. The successful candidate will possess a strong understanding of the military services and national security policy, along with an understanding of how to navigate an evolving landscape in defense acquisition and defense technology.
We need a collaborative leader committed to excellence in government relations who values their role in fostering a high-performing government relations function. The successful candidate will embrace teamwork and thrive in a collaborative environment. Given the ongoing evolution of our business and the national security environment, the role will require intellectual curiosity, strong business acumen, continuous learning, sound judgment, and a willingness to engage differing perspectives.
What You'll Work On:
Own and evolve the company's government relations strategy for defense policy, military modernization, and defense tech.
Lead our annual strategy to ensure the company is shaping key issues in the defense authorization cycle and the defense appropriations process.
Build and sustain a strong network of relationships with defense policymakers in Congress and the Executive Branch, involving senior executives to advance goals.
Serve as the principal Government Relations advisor to our Defense business leadership, providing sound political counsel on the reputational, business, and policy risks arising from the evolving defense policy and budget landscape.
Partner closely with Legal and our defense business to navigate shifts in defense acquisition policy and advocate for outcomes favorable to the company.
Prepare and support business leaders at external defense policy forums, conferences, and meetings with senior elected officials and Administration policymakers.
Deliver timely analysis of legislative, budgetary, and policy developments affecting the defense and national security market, translating implications for business leadership.
Collaborate with colleagues in Media, Strategic Communications, and engagement teams to raise the company's profile at major events and identify moments where the company can shape the policy debate.
Participate in the planning and execution of our Political Action Committee strategy.
You Have:
7+ years of experience in government relations or defense policy
Experience with military modernization policy, the federal budget, and the defense authorization and appropriations process
Experience working with Congress and the legislative process, particularly with the House and Senate Armed Services Committees, navigating the annual defense authorization cycle, and advancing outcomes within the appropriations process
Knowledge of the defense acquisition process including the evolving policy space around commercial buying practices, FAR reform, dual-use technologies, and OTAs
Knowledge of the national security community and the interagency process
Ability to build and sustain long-term relationships with policymakers, build internal consensus on policy positions, and translate that consensus into external advocacy aligned with business strategy
Ability to represent the company externally with credibility, professionalism, and integrity
Ability to serve as a registered lobbyist on behalf of the company
Ability to obtain a TS/SCI clearance
Bachelor's degree
